I've always been fascinated with the chaetetid sponge reefs that dominate the limestone beds of the Pennsylvanian Marmaton Group. Since these strata outcrop thirty to fifty miles east of the Kansas City metro, I don't have many opportunities to find them.

 

This weekend, we drove out to a family event in southeast Missouri. I took the opportunity to check out a road cut in the Pawnee Formation near Holden, Missouri that I had read about in a publication. The chaetetids are present in the Coal City Limestone member of the Pawnee.

 

At the expected spot, I encountered the black Anna Shale and a thick limestone that could be the Coal City:

 

post-6808-0-93576200-1349638242_thumb.jpg

 

The limestone was basically barren. When I stepped back, I noticed that there are actually two limestones in the cut:

 

post-6808-0-19894000-1349638246_thumb.jpg

 

Yeah, now I remember. The lower ledge is the Myrick Station Limestone. The one I'm looking for is on top. Up close, it appears to be an impenetrable wall. No fossils could be seen on the weathered joint surface or in the rubble:

Since I was going to a Halloween party in a far-flung suburb, I took the opportunity to drive the extra distance to the Pawnee Formation outcrop near Warrensburg, Missouri mentioned above.

 

Again, this is the Coal City Limestone. The base of the Bandera Shale lies above it:

 

post-6808-0-69988700-1351757220_thumb.jpg

 

Chaetetids are abundant in this outcrop. I've been here before, but I don't remember seeing so many. They tend to occur as reef-like masses every twenty feet or so in the rock faces. Here is one such cluster:

 

post-6808-0-10260200-1351757202_thumb.jpg

 

The sponges stand out as gray in the reddish matrix.

 

Unlike the sheet-like forms I observed a few weeks ago, most of these took on the form of mounds. A few formed columns:

 

post-6808-0-97623900-1351757212_thumb.jpg

 

Many of the sponges in the rock face displayed some fine detail:

 

post-6808-0-35524600-1351757217_thumb.jpg

 

There was a beautiful cross section of a mound that I would have taken home, but it wouldn't budge. I couldn't even get a decent photo. I did collect several others that were lying loose in the talus. I'll post some pics when I get the opportunity.

Many chaetetid pieces display odd spherical structures:

 

post-6808-0-73583400-1351876216_thumb.jpg

 

These tend to be about the size of large peas. I first thought they're some form of budding that was the start of a new layer of growth, but these show up on all sides of the fragments. I now think these are concretions that grew through the sponge framework.

 

This large chunk displays many of these spherules on its bottom side:

 

post-6808-0-63920200-1351876195_thumb.jpg

 

The spherules up close:

 

post-6808-0-03282200-1351876208_thumb.jpg

 

The growth of Syringopora coral on the other side of the piece was helpful in determining which side is up:

 

post-6808-0-59583500-1351878290_thumb.jpg

These chaetetids are sclerosponges, otherwise known as coralline sponges. These consist of living crusts that secrete skeletons of calcium carbonate. The style of growth appears to be similar to that of stromatolites. Over time, these skeletons can become quite large. Some build-ups may take 1000 years to grow, according to some sources. As far as I know, the larger chaetetid mounds shown above could very well have been centuries old before death and burial.

On a road trip from Kansas City to Branson, Missouri, we saw many interesting highway cuts in rocks ranging through the Ordovician, Mississippian and Pennsylvanian. A few cuts were within the outcrop belt of the chaetetid-bearing Marmaton Group.

 

This one near Urich is probably in the Higginsville Limestone:

 

post-6808-0-52784300-1353284291_thumb.jpg

 

The Higginsville is known to have chaetetids in varying degrees of abundance. I walked the exposure to see if any were present. Nothing showed up except for this nice little specimen:

 

post-6808-0-47972200-1353284296_thumb.jpg

 

There didn't seem to be any way to extract it from the rock face without a lot of work, so I left it in place. Intriguingly, it appears to be partially silicified. Some chaetetids could be amazing if they could be cleaned up in a bath of muriatic acid.

I cleaned up the large mound shown in a post above. It's hard to get a decent photo, but here goes:

 

post-6808-0-33924500-1353441467_thumb.jpg

 

This is a complete chaetetid mound that somehow broke free from the limestone and remained intact. Normally, the larger ones break up upon weathering of the limestone.

 

A view of the side shows how the mound grew over time. Starting out with a low, shield-like form, the mound narrowed somewhat as it grew vertically. Cracks on the surface of the sheets indicate they broke off at times:

 

post-6808-0-76800700-1353441454_thumb.jpg

 

It's also possible that these cracks formed during compression of the sediments after burial. Some cracks close up:

 

post-6808-0-71336500-1353441463_thumb.jpg

 

A close-up of pores on the basal 'shield':

 

post-6808-0-46052900-1353441459_thumb.jpg

 

The piece reminds me of old, weathered travertine deposits around hot springs:

 

post-6808-0-45161600-1353442816_thumb.jpg

 

Its pattern of growth may have been similar.
